Runbook: color-contrast audit for the Moongate dashboard. When a customer reports unreadable text, first check whether they're on the new Slatewing theme — most contrast complaints trace back to its gray-on-gray secondary buttons. The audit tool flags anything below the 4.5:1 ratio and writes results to the theming service. Don't hand-edit theme files; the service regenerates them nightly. If you need to re-run the audit, the service expects the following settings.

deployment values, yagef-yawip:
ELIOX_PIN=5303
ELIOX_METRICS_HOST=metrics.eliox.paliqworks.corp
ELIOX_LOG_LEVEL=error
ELIOX_TENANT=praiel

Hey Marisol — welcome aboard. Quick context on the annual billing switch at Fennwick Labs: we moved all Torchline subscriptions from monthly to annual invoicing last quarter. Churn dipped nicely, but a few mid-tier accounts grumbled, so Deya in billing set up a grandfathering path through year-end. Keep an eye on the renewal cohort in March; that's where the real test lands. One more thing before you dig into the files — read the note below first.

management briefing: Only 33 of the 205 pilot accounts renewed Kasath, so a churn review is set for October 17. Weniusek Logistics is in early talks to buy Holethax Freight for about $345.6 million.

**Action item from the Inkwheel postmortem**

So the markdown pipeline choked on a doc with ~9k nested blockquotes and took the preview service down with it. Fun. We're adding hard caps on nesting depth, input size, and render time, and the renderer now bails gracefully instead of recursing forever. Reviewer: please sanity-check that the caps are generous enough for legit docs. The proposed limits are below.

limits module of bahap-yaweg:
BUDGETS = {
    "praion": 741,
    "istax": 629,
    "holdor": 926,
    "ulaion": 219,
    "gorwyn": 412,
}